    The Tecno Camon 16s was launched in Kenya not so long ago and is currently available in stores in Kenya for Ksh 16,500 on Jumia. This is the affordable variant in the Camon 16 series with the Camon 16 Premier being the most expensive one available in Kenya for Ksh 28,500.

    The Tecno Camon 16s is still a phone worth considering even if it is not the flagship of the series. It comes with specifications that will be good enough if it is to compete with the other devices within its price range.

    Unboxing the Camon 16s

    Tecno camon 16s accesories

    • If you are planning to buy this phone, this is what you should expect in the box.
    • The Camon 16s
    • Clear case
    • Screen protector
    • USB Cable
    • Wall adapter
    • Earphones
    • SIM ejector tool

    Tecno Camon 16s Specifications

    • Display: 6.6-inch ; 720 x 1600 pixels
    • Chipset: Mediatek Helio P35
    • RAM: 4GB RAM
    • Storage: 128GB
    • Rear cameras: 48MP + 2MP + 2MP+ AI Lens
    • Front camera: 8MP
    • Battery: 5000mAh

    First Impressions

    The first thing I noticed when taking the phone out of the box is how bulky it is. It does feel a lot like the Tecno Spark 5 Pro which I reviewed a few weeks back. We have the same gradient colour tone and design too. Tecno did not change much in terms of the design.

    camon 16 s

    At the back sits the four cameras made up of a 48MP main sensor, 2MP depth sensor, 2MP macro lens and an AI lens. The few photos I have taken with the back camera are quite good. Nothing fancy but they are still good enough for the price.

    The fingerprint scanner is also at the back and it is easy to set up and use. It can be used to unlock the phone as well as use it as the shutter button to take photos, accept a call, activate call recording and dismiss the alarm.

    tecno camon 16s screen

    For the display, we do have a 6.6-inch display that is also good. This display has a 720p resolution which is not the highest you can get and I think is a bit disappointing. For a phone in its price, Tecno could have done better. The display is usable but is not ideal under direct sunlight or outdoors, it does not get very bright for such situations.

    Tecno Camon 16s BOTTOM

    For performance, the Camon 16s is powered the Helio P35 processor that has been paired with 4GB of RAM and 128GB of internal storage space. With such a combination, you are expecting decent performance and that is exactly what you are getting.
